☆ Be the first to review + Add to your collection — Join freeThe penultimate issue of BOOM! Studios' In Bloom closes in with something deeply unsettling — a pair of gloved hands pulling apart what appears to be a grotesquely organic, fungal mass of flesh and tissue, rendered in John J. Pearson's visceral, painterly style. That cracked, fractured background and the delicate botanical silhouettes framing the title above create a striking tension between beauty and horror. If this cover is any indication, the series has been building toward something genuinely disturbing — and issue five looks like the moment things unravel.
